A global, virtual concert to help Bengal

Kolkata: Stay Alive, a Facebook group that some

non-resident

Bengalis created at the beginning of the Covid-19 lockdown in the UK, is set to bring together various fund-raisers and stars on one platform for a mega concert, titled ‘

Pray for Bengal

’ this Saturday. The

virtual concert

is aimed at urging Bengalis all over the world to contribute to any

fund-raiser

revive from the devastating Amphan impact.

When Stay Alive founder members Suranjan Som, Ani Bardhan and Surojoy Bhowmick heard about the Cyclone Amphan destruction, they planned a joint fund-raiser with Bengalis worldwide. But with different groups working on their own fund-raisers, they decided to tie up with Sangeeta Datta and Piloo Vidyarthi to hold a concert that would bring together all fund-raisers and stars.

“The two-three-hour show starting at 6.30pm India time will be hosted live on Stay Alive Concerts on Facebook. We have confirmations from over 40 including Aparna Sen, Sharmila Tagore, Rupankar, Rupam Islam and Raima Sen as well over 30 charites and fund-raisers worldwide,” said Som, who studied at South Point and JU and is now the vice-president of financial services at Hitachi.
